Goobs_VL's 1988 Holden CommodoreI bought the car about a year ago now and i have spent a fair bit of time an effot on it. The guy in the picture next to me reversed into the front of it and smashed the front (stock vl bumper) so i bout a group a which i sprayed and put on.

Th sound system is worth just under $2000. I have 5 1/2" blaupunkt splits, 6x9" Alpine's and 2 12" Pioneer subs. I hope to design my boot and get another two "adiobahn" 12". The back of the "audiobahn" sub have a pretty wicked chrome flame on them.

I had undercar neons but the ammount of shit you get from the police its not worth it. So i connected one into the back parcel shelf and one screwd into the top of the sub box.

The wheels are 17" VX SS rims which are in pretty good nick. Wouldn't mind upgrading to a set of 'GTS' rims though.

I had a friend give me a boss kit so i went and bought a nice woodgrain steering wheel which makes the car look well wicked. It also had full blue seat covers with NOS siler floor mats which look pretty sweet with the neos inside the car.

I have taken really good care of the car and hope to shove in a nice turbo or get a turbo wagon.
